CureVac Outlines Upcoming Catalysts For Vaccine Programs

Ahead of J.P. Morgan Healthcare Conference, CureVac BV CVAC outlined the timeline for its vaccine programs.

  • CureVac's preclinical second-generation mRNA vaccine candidate, CV2CoV, against SARS-CoV-2 is under development in collaboration with GlaxoSmithKline Plc GSK.
  • The company expects to start a Phase 1 trial assessing CV2CoV in Q1 2022.

  • Additionally, the company expects to start assessing a modified second-generation COVID-19 mRNA vaccine candidate in a Phase 1 trial in Q3 2022. 
  • The company conservatively estimates that a pivotal study for COVID-19 vaccine candidate may start in Q4 2022.
  • CureVac, in collaboration with GSK, is also working on an influenza vaccine. The company expects to start a Phase 1 trial with a chemically non-modified mRNA candidate in Q1 2022 and a Phase 1 trial with a modified mRNA candidate in Q3 2022.
  • Comprehensive data from the expansion part of CureVac's lead oncology candidate, CV8102, is expected to be published in Q4 2022.
  • Furthermore, the company anticipates providing proof-of-concept data for selected antigens in cancer vaccines, focusing on T cell-mediated responses in the future. 
  • The suitable clinical candidate(s) for a first clinical study will occur in 1H 2022.
